Create a Marketing Campaign for Your Creative Work

ROOM 603 - Authors

Saturday June 1, 2019 - 4:00 pm to 4:50 pm


You've decided what to do for your creative endeavor, you've created a brand, and decided when to release your first product. Now what? Join self-published and award-winning author Thomas A. Fowler as he walks you through what it takes to run a successful campaign. From finding the voice of your campaign to getting into specific tactics and platforms available to those on a budget, we'll walk through how to create a tangible series of marketing steps anyone can take on for themselves to sell their work. More importantly, we'll discuss the steps that work, the ones that don't resonate in today's fast-paced world, and care about the work you're doing so audiences will connect with you and your work. A Project Manager in advertising by day, Fowler has run through campaigns from Smashburger to Cochlear, Xcel Energy to Elitch Gardens. With several awards in advertising, he's bringing his advertising agency experience and Master's education to translate it for creative types to sell their art, writing, cosplay, and more.
